Respiration-correlated radiotherapy

Номер: US20120051515A1
Автор: Kevin Brown
Принадлежит: ELEKTA AB

An approach to radiotherapy is disclosed which allows the therapeutic beam to be more accurately directed towards a target region. Instead of stopping acquiring images during treatment, the system continues to acquire images as treatment is ongoing. This ongoing pipeline of images is used to update the previously created 3D reconstructions of each breathing phase. Thus the position of the target region can also be updated. The surrogate is recorded simultaneously with the image acquisition although it is not used to determine the breathing phase. As new images are used to update the 3D reconstructions of each breathing phase the values of the surrogate associated with that phase are also updated. This means that the correlation with the surrogate can also continue to be evaluated, and the correlation refined, thus improving the ability of the system to track the motion of the target.

Принадлежит: UNIVERSITA DEGLI STUDI DI FIRENZE

The light capsule object of the present invention is an ingestible device designed to illuminate the gastric cavity of the stomach for therapeutic purposes directed against Helicobacter pylori (H. pylori) bacteria. It comprises: a casing transparent to visible light, in turn containing punctiform light sources, preferably constituted by LEDs, positioned immediately under said casing and capable of emitting light at appropriate wavelength bands (preferably 405 nm and 630 nm); a battery, adapted to power the LED sources for approximately 20-30 minutes (the average transit time in the stomach); a switch which allows a delayed power on and allows the tablet to be still “off” when it is swallowed. The light emitted by the capsule strikes the H. pylori bacteria anchored on the gastric wall. The light radiation is preferentially absorbed by molecules of porphyrin produced by the bacterium which works as photosensitizing agent by inducing the formation of cytotoxic molecular species.

Device for Preventing or Ameliorating Seasonal Affective Disorder

Номер: US20120271384A1
Принадлежит: Individual

An array of blue-emitting LEDs centered at about 460 nm, with a gaussian distribution of plus-or-minus 20 nm. are housed in an elongated housing and powered from a standard USB cable or equivalent DC power source. The user can select between a higher and lower intensity. The blue wavelengths in this range are very effective for cirtopic receptors of the eye, with little impact upon visual receptors (i.e., rod cells and cone cells). This allows optimal therapeutic effect with minimal visual side effects.
